Job summary

Major Food Group’s Carbone Miami in Miami Beach, FL is seeking an experienced Sommelier to join our wine-forward service team. You will guide guests through wine, sake and champagne selections, matching tastes and budgets with the menu and desserts, and ensuring perfect presentation and serving.

The role requires 2–4 years in upscale restaurants, WSET or equivalent certifications preferred, and flexibility to work nights, weekends and holidays. Competitive benefits accompany this position.
